Forget Manila Zoo! It is now Manila Zoological
It seems like the soon-to-open renovated park in Manila City is going back to its former name as depicted on the images released by the Manila Public Information Office. In the series of photos Manila City Mayor Francisco “Isko” Domagoso is seen touring the refurbished park with vice mayor, Honey Lacuna.

At the facade of the new zoo is a statue of an elephant, which the mayor thinks will be a good photo spot for visitors during a live-streamed tour. Among the new things to see in the wildlife park are the souvenir shop, a station for Philippine endemic creatures, and a botanical garden. Early in December, the mayor teased about the opening of the zoo, saying that we can now finally have a zoological garden that could match the Singapore Zoo.
“Matutupad na natin ang pangarap natin na lumaban sa Singapore Zoo dahil sa may Manila Zoo tayong mga batang Maynila. Galing po ako nung isang araw, sumilip po ako. Naku, matutuwa po kayo (We will be able to fulfil our dream of competing with the Singapore Zoo because we have the Manila Zoo, children of Manila. I went the other day, I peeked. You will be happy),” said the Manila mayor.
According to a previous report by the Manila Bulletin, the zoo will also house a museum, a restaurant, a veterinary hospital, new animal habitats, a coffee shop, and a new parking area.
